
Add a default "stdout-path" to the kernel DTS file, as is present in many of the board DTS files elsewhere in the kernel tree. With this line present, earlyconsole can be enabled by simply passing "earlycon" on the kernel command line. No specific device details are necessary, since the kernel will use the stdout-path as the default.
